8,737,302 is a composite number, even.
8,737,302 (eight million seven hundred thirty-seven thousand three hundred two) is an even 7-digit number. It is a composite number with 32 divisors, and factors as 2 × 3 × 7 × 19 × 10,949. Its proper divisors sum to 12,286,698,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0x855216.
